Processes do not execute, it is the threads within a process that actually execute. All processes have at least one thread of execution, the main thread. If the main thread falls from scope, the process ends, taking all threads with it. This can lead to undefined behaviour if the threads are not terminated gracefully from within the main thread before it falls from scope.

Two popular resources are Process Explorer (software) and Process Library (website). These will help you identify the purpose of all running processes, and if they are critical to the operation of your computer.Another way is if the user by which the process is running is "system" "local service" or "network service" then it is SUPER important and ending it would cause something bad and you don't want that.A short note:Keep in mind that all processes whose user-name is SYSTEM,LOCAL SERVICE or NETWORK SERVICE those processes are absolute must run process. Never try to shut them down or your computer may restart or shutdown to stop that process. Processes which are under your local username are process run when either log on or start a program, you can kill those process.
